Core Machining Capabilities for Oil & Gas Components

We utilize a comprehensive suite of CNC technologies to handle the specific geometries required by oil and gas equipment:

  • Multi-Axis CNC Milling (3, 4, and 5-Axis)

    Ideal for complex contours, pockets, and precision interfaces on housings, brackets, and impellers.

  • Mill-Turn Machining

    Up to 9-axis control for multi-feature rotational components, complex shafts, and valve bodies requiring off-center machining.

  • Wire & Sinker EDM

    For narrow slots, sharp internal corners, and deep cavities that cannot be achieved with traditional cutting tools.

  • Precision Grinding

    Achieving flatness down to 0.003 mm and surface finishes down to Ra 0.2 μm for critical sealing surfaces and bearing fits.

Technical Parameters & Tolerances

Below are our standard and precision capabilities for machining difficult alloys like Inconel 625.

Supported Production Volume 1–10,000+ parts (Prototypes: 1-20 / Low-Volume: 20-500)
Dimensional Tolerance ±0.010 mm standard / ±0.005 mm precision
Position / Flatness Down to 0.010 mm / Down to 0.005 mm
Concentricity / Roundness Down to 0.008 mm / Down to 0.005 mm
Surface Finish Ra 1.6 μm standard / Ra 0.8 μm precision (ground to Ra 0.2 μm)
Min Wall Thickness 0.5 mm
Min Hole / Thread Size Ø0.5 mm / M1.0
Max 5-Axis Milling Size Ø500 × 400 mm
Max Turning Size Ø500 mm × 1,000 mm
Max Mill-Turn Size Ø400 mm × 800 mm
Prototype Lead Time 5–10 business days
Production Lead Time 10–20 business days

Inspection and Quality Documentation

We operate a temperature-controlled inspection room equipped with calibrated CMMs (accuracy up to 1.8 + L/300 μm) and optical measurement systems. We provide the following documentation based on your project requirements:

Documentation Available Detail
Material Traceability Material Test Reports (MTR), Mill Test Certificates
Inspection Reports First Article Inspection (FAI), Full Dimensional, Ballooned Drawings
Compliance Certificates Certificate of Conformance (CoC), Heat Treatment, Coating
Specialized Testing Surface Roughness Reports, Hardness Testing (Rockwell, Brinell, Vickers)

We also support special processes including passivation, coating, marking, cleaning, and assembly.
